Feast your way around the world: The top 10 global food destinations revealed

Are you a food enthusiast looking for your next culinary adventure? We’ve got you covered!

At eShores, we’ve delved deep into the world of gastronomy to bring you the ultimate list of global food destinations. We’ve researched some of the best locations for food lovers worldwide, considering factors such as the number of Michelin-starred restaurants, food-related activities, affordability, and social media popularity. Using these criteria, we developed the Foodie Travel Index to showcase the best of the best cities for food lovers around the world.

While some of the top ten are already renowned food locations, some might just surprise you!

Read on to discover the world’s foodie hotspots and learn why these top ten locations are a food lovers’ paradise.

 

The top 10 cities for food enthusiasts

1. Tokyo, Japan

2. Paris, France

3. Bangkok, Thailand

4. Singapore

5. Osaka, Japan

6. London, UK

7. Hong Kong

8. Kyoto, Japan

9. Seoul, South Korea

10. Barcelona, Spain

 

What makes these the best cities for food lovers?

So, we know the rankings. But what makes each of these cities a culinary paradise? Here, we break down why each city scored so highly, with some insight from celebrated chef Dean Harper into why some locations are surging in popularity:

 

  1. 1. Tokyo, Japan

Tokyo takes the crown as the world’s best city for food lovers, and it’s easy to see why. With an astounding 203 Michelin-starred restaurants – the highest number in the world – Tokyo offers an unparalleled fine dining scene. But it’s not just about high-end cuisine; the city also boasts a huge 357 food-related activities on TripAdvisor, from street food tours to cooking classes. Despite its reputation for being expensive, Tokyo ranks 4th for affordable dining options, with an average restaurant meal in Japan costing just ÂŁ4.87.

Dean Harper, renowned chef and director at Harper Fine Dining, explains the appeal: “Japan’s influential food tourism presence arises from a combination of tradition, innovation and meticulous attention to detail. Tokyo’s culinary prowess is shaped by a deep reverence for fresh, seasonal ingredients, faultless presentation, and a dedication to mastering centuries-old techniques.”

 

  1. 2. Paris, France

It won’t come as a huge surprise to many to see Paris scoring so highly on the list. The French city is home to 108 Michelin-starred restaurants and offers 282 food-related activities. While dining out in Paris can be pricier (with an average meal cost of ÂŁ12.70 across France), the city’s rich culinary heritage and world-renowned cuisine make it a must-visit for any serious foodie.

 

  1. 3. Bangkok, Thailand

Bangkok secures the third spot in the top destinations for foodies ranking, proving that great food doesn’t have to come with a hefty price tag. With the lowest average meal cost in our top 10, with a meal in Thailand coming in at just ÂŁ2.14, Bangkok is a paradise for budget-conscious food lovers. The city offers 92 food-related activities and is famous for its vibrant street food scene.

 

  1. 4. Singapore

Ranking fourth, Singapore is a melting pot of flavours, blending Chinese, Malay, and Indian influences. Singapore offers a diverse culinary landscape with 49 Michelin-starred restaurants and 82 food-related activities. Its popularity is evident on social media, with a whopping 1.8 million Instagram posts using #Singaporefood.

 

  1. 5. Osaka, Japan

Often called “Japan’s kitchen,” Osaka takes fifth place. The city boasts 96 Michelin-starred restaurants and 86 food-related activities. Like Tokyo, it offers affordable dining options with an average meal cost of ÂŁ4.87.

We’re excited to see Japan dominating the list, with three cities in the top 10. This underscores the country’s significant influence on global cuisine and its appeal to food-loving travellers.

 

  1. 6. London, UK

Taking the sixth spot, London proves it’s about more than just fish and chips! With 65 Michelin-starred restaurants and 87 food-related activities, the British capital offers a diverse culinary scene. It’s also a social media favourite, with 3 million Instagram posts using #Londonfood. However, it’s worth noting that London is one of the pricier destinations, with an average meal cost of ÂŁ15.

 

  1. 7. Hong Kong

Hong Kong secures seventh place, offering a blend of traditional Cantonese cuisine and international flavours. The city boasts 71 Michelin-starred restaurants and, while it only has 39 listed food-related activities, its street food scene is legendary. Hong Kong’s cuisine is also popular on social media, with 1.5 million Instagram posts.

 

  1. 8. Kyoto, Japan

Kyoto, Japan’s ancient once-capital, ranks eighth. With 108 Michelin-starred restaurants, it offers a high-end dining scene that rivals Tokyo and Paris. The city provides 75 food-related activities, allowing visitors to explore its unique culinary traditions.

 

  1. 9. Seoul, South Korea

Seoul, the vibrant capital of South Korea, takes ninth place. With 33 Michelin-starred restaurants and 90 food-related activities, it offers a mix of traditional and modern culinary experiences. It is also accessible to those on a budget, with the average meal cost coming in at a reasonable ÂŁ5.67.

 

  1. 10. Barcelona, Spain

Rounding out our top 10 is Barcelona, Spain. While it has fewer Michelin-starred restaurants (19) compared to other cities on the list, it makes up for it with 148 food-related activities. From tapas tours to paella cooking classes, Barcelona offers a hands-on food experience for visitors.

 

The rise of Asian cuisine

It’s worth noting that six out of our top 10 foodie destinations are in Asia, highlighting the continent’s growing influence on global cuisine. Chef Dean Harper explains this trend:

“The ascendance of Asian cuisine on the global food scene is only expected to continue. Thanks to the rise of culinary tourism, travellers are eager to try out local specialities, with Asian gastronomy being one of the first to benefit from this trend.”

Dean shares some of his favourite spots for foodie travellers to visit:

“For authentic Cantonese cuisine, I recommend touring Hong Kong’s Kowloon City. While visiting Japan, make sure you take the time to relish the refined art of Kaiseki dining. Hong Kong is renowned for its delightful egg tarts, and don’t forget to visit South Korea for some hearty army stew (Budae Jjigae)! Singapore’s iconic chilli crab is also a must-eat dish, with Thailand’s piquant som tam being another common favourite among travellers.”

 

Methodology: How we found the best cities for food lovers

To create our index, we looked at:

  • Number of Michelin-starred restaurants in each city
  • Number of food-related activities listed on TripAdvisor, including street food tours, farmers markets, cooking classes, dining experiences, high tea, etc
  • Average cost of a restaurant meal in the country
  • Social media popularity (Instagram hashtags for each city’s cuisine, using #CityFood)

Cities received a score for each individual metric, with the best city scoring 1, the second best scoring 2, and so on. Then, the scores for the four metrics were averaged to create each city’s total combined score, with the lower the score, the higher the ranking in the foodie index.
